Great cooler. I have three of them in the 70 QT
Bought the last one from Walmart online a few weeks back.
Free shipping to boot. $34.95
I use 2 four ounce tubes of 65% beads and they hold rock solid.
I believe the "extreme" is a 70Qt cooler.
I used to use the 150QT marine. worked very well, just to big & bulky for me.
Paddy ~

As far as temp - I have mine in a climate controlled smoke room. I can control the temp year round with in 2 degrees. As far as Rh goes, I have had no problems at all with that cooler.
If I had, I would not have purchased a second & third unit.
